Abstract
A vehicle electrical system comprising an electrical energy storage device (ES), an inverter (I), a DC / DC converter (D), and an electric machine (EM), wherein the inverter (I) is connected to the energy storage device (ES) via the DC / DC converter (D), and the electric machine (EM) is connected to the DC / DC converter (D) via the inverter (I), wherein the vehicle electrical system includes a bypass switch (US) through which the energy storage device (ES) is directly switchably connected to the inverter (I), and wherein the vehicle electrical system further includes a controller (C) which is connected to the bypass switch (US) and is configured to control the bypass switch (US) in the closed switching state when, with the same power demand at a demand input (E) of the controller (C), a minimum of a total power loss function (Z) is determined by inverter and DC / DC converter operating state values (ΔU_I1, ΔU_D1, ΔU_I2, &Dgr;U_D2) depends on, is greater than the power loss of the inverter (I).;
